WebLouis XIV (Louis-Dieudonné; 5 September 1638 – 1 September 1715), also known as Louis the Great (Louis le Grand) or the Sun King (le Roi Soleil), was King of France from 1643 until his death in 1715. His reign of 72 years and 110 days is the longest of any sovereign in history whose date is verifiable. Although Louis XIV's France was … WebLouis was the son of Louis XIII and his Spanish queen, Anne of Austria. He succeeded his father on May 14, 1643. Then, on ... song calling all the monsters nightcoreSensing imminent death, Louis XIII decided to put his affairs in order in the spring of 1643, when Louis XIV was four years old. In defiance of custom, which would have made Queen Anne the sole regent of France, the king decreed that a regency council would rule on his son's behalf.
